    worth1    [wurth] 
    preposition
    1.
    good or important enough to justify (what is specified): advice worth taking; a place worth visiting.
    2.
    having a value of, or equal in value to, as in money: This vase is worth 12 dollars.
    3.
    having property to the value or amount of: They are worth millions
